Key Responsibilities
- Conducting detailed inspections of residential and commercial properties to identify and document instances of disrepair, ensuring compliance with relevant legislation and standards.
- Diagnosing defects and providing expert recommendations to resolve Housing Condition claims
- Preparing comprehensive and accurate Schedules of Disrepair, clearly outlining the nature, extent, and cause of the defects, along with recommended remedial works.
- Producing high-quality, impartial expert witness reports suitable for use in legal proceedings, adhering to Part 35 of the Civil Procedure Rules.
- Providing clear and concise advice to clients (including landlords, tenants, and legal representatives) on disrepair matters.
- Attending site meetings, joint inspections with opposing surveyors, and court appearances as required.
- Maintaining a strong understanding of relevant legislation, case law, and industry best practices related to disrepair.
- Potentially mentoring junior surveyors or providing technical guidance within the team.
- Provide expert advice on Housing Condition cases, making informed recommendations for financial settlements in conjunction with legal teams.
- To comply with BD Groups Health & Safety Policy and associated procedures, ensuring one’s own health & safety and health & safety of colleagues, clients and visitors.
- A relevant surveying degree qualification (CIOB as a minimum) / Full membership of the Chartered Institute of Building (COIB) or equivalent relevant professional body.
- Demonstrable experience in undertaking surveys and preparing Schedules of Disrepair for legal disrepair cases.
- A thorough understanding of relevant housing legislation, landlord and tenant law, and building regulations.
- Proven experience in acting as an expert witness and preparing Part 35 compliant reports.
- Excellent technical building pathology knowledge and diagnostic skills.
- Familiarity with the Civil Procedure Rules (CPR) and court procedures.
- Experience with disrepair software or databases would be beneficial.
- Full UK driving license and access to a vehicle for site visits.
